zoukankan      html  css  js  c++  java
  • python踩坑记录,mac端(持续更新)

    mysql 部分

    # 安装完成之后打开“系统便好设置”,最底下有Mysql,点开,点击启动mysql服务。
    # 打开终端
    
    open -e ~/.bash_profile 
    
    # 在打开的记事本文件中滑到最下面加入
    
    export PATH=${PATH}:/usr/local/mysql/bin
    
    # 保存关闭,然后在终端输入
    
    source ~/.bash_profile

    # 如果再次打开终端依旧提示找不到mysql 则 打开终端 vi ~/.zshrc 添加 export PATH=${PATH}:/usr/local/mysql/bin 保存后 source ~/.zshrc 即可 # 上面的操作主要是为了加全局命令指向,接着便可以登录mysql了,打开终端输入 mysql
    -u root -p # 输入初始密码,就是安装过程中输入的密码 SET PASSWORD FOR 'root'@'localhost' = PASSWORD('新密码'); # 上面这句是基于登录mysql成功后的修改密码 # 有可能会遇到报错:mysql Client does not support authentication protocol requested by server; consider upgrading MySQL # 解决方法 ALTER USER ‘root@localhost’ IDENTIFIED BY ‘123456’ # --------------------------------- # navicat链接报错 Client does not support authentication protocol requested by server; consider upgrading MySQL client # 解决方法: ALTER USER 'root'@'%' IDENTIFIED WITH mysql_native_password BY '你的密码'; ALTER USER 'root'@'localhost' IDENTIFIED WITH mysql_native_password BY '你的密码'; SELECT plugin FROM mysql.user WHERE User = 'root';

    # navicat 插入语句报错 Error : You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near

    正确:insert into `myDataBase`.`emp` (`ENAME`,`JOB`,`MGR`,`HIREDATE`,`SAL`,`COMM`,`DEPTNO`) VALUES ('mokong','sss','2','2019-10-17 17:23:49','2','2','2');
    错误:insert into `myDataBase`.`emp` ('ENAME','JOB','MGR','HIREDATE','SAL','COMM','DEPTNO') VALUES ('mokong','sss','2','2019-10-17 17:23:49','2','2','2');
    # 注意前面的列名和数据库数据表包裹的符号是:` 而不是 ' ,在这里卡了挺长时间一直以为是键名顺序或者主键之类的问题。

    借鉴部分:【1】【2】【3】

  • 相关阅读:
    VMware虚拟机下实现NAT方式上网的小方法
    文件附件上传
    [转] 深入了解 HTML 5
    用JS获取图片尺寸
    Stream与byte的转换
    递归算法
    搞懂java中的synchronized关键字
    初学UML之用例图
    浅析tomcat nio 配置
    面向对象:单一任务原则(SRP)
  • 原文地址:https://www.cnblogs.com/jldiary/p/11736493.html
Copyright © 2011-2022 走看看